How they compare
Norway currently reports 2,951 girls against 2,740 girls in Kuwait, a difference of 211 girls.
That makes Norway's figure about 1.1 times Kuwait's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 5 shared years of data; in 2001 it was Kuwait ahead.
Kuwait ranks 124th and Norway ranks 122nd of 180 countries.
Kuwait has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
